    Comments Thread For: Photos: Tony Harrison's Holiday Toy & Grocery Giveaway

    Detroit-native and super welterweight contender Tony Harrison spent this past Saturday spreading holiday cheer and giving back to his hometown as he hosted a Holiday Toy and Grocery Giveaway for the third year in a row to serve the Detroit community.
